Do Tree Roots really break through concrete?
Concrete is a sturdy and tough material. However, it’s not immune to forces exerted by the roots of trees. If the tree’s roots remain unchecked, they could expand and grow , pushing into the concrete’s surface. the concrete, creating chips, cracks, or even a complete break. This could not only be an hazard for pedestrians and pedestrians, but be a major hazard on the concrete’s structure.
What is the reason for tree Roots to damage concrete?
There are many components that can cause harm to tree roots. They include:
- The soil’s conditions soil’s condition is not properly drained or compacted, or has no drainage, tree roots might be forced upwards to look for water. This may increase the pressure on the concrete’s surface.
- The species of tree: Certain species of trees are more agressive in comparison to other species in relation to their roots and growth. For instance Willow trees are known for their huge root systems, while oak trees have sturdy, deep roots, which could result in serious destruction for concrete constructions.
- Age of trees: the more old a tree gets, the larger its root system becomes, thereby increasing the risk of causing damage to concrete structures.
How to Stop Tree Roots from causing damage concrete
To ensure that tree roots don’t damage concrete, it’s essential to implement preventive measures, for example:
- Prudent tree planting: If you are you plant trees, be sure that you choose a that is suitable for the location and plant it at an area that is away from concrete structures to decrease the possibility of damage from roots.
- Regular tree care Regular pruning and maintaining of trees will help to control the growth of roots and lower the possibility of causing damage to concrete structure.
- The proper soil conditions and treatment and maintenance of soil can aid in ensuring that the tree’s roots are provided with the ideal conditions to expand and grow within, thus reducing the possibility of causing damage to concrete structures.

Do tree roots cause damages to underground pipes?
Tree roots can cause major damage to pipes that are underground as they search for water and nutrients. This could lead to blocks, leaks and possibly complete failure of the pipes.
Can you take out trees’ roots without cutting into the tree?
In some cases, it’s possible to get tree roots removed without cutting down the tree, however this requires the knowledge of an arborist certified. If the roots are causing serious destruction to concrete buildings, the tree might require removal to prevent further damage from taking place.
Concrete can be repaired after the destruction due to tree root damage?
Concrete can be repaired after damages to the roots of trees, however, it is essential to determine the root of the issue to avoid it from occurring once more at a later time. This might mean removing the tree or making changes to the soil’s conditions in order to permit the proper development that of the roots.
